What is the Equal Opportunity Client Interview Form?
The Equal Opportunity Client Interview Form is designed to collect crucial information that enhances the delivery of government services. Its primary purpose is to facilitate voluntary interviews with clients, ensuring that their experiences regarding equal opportunity and non-discrimination are effectively assessed. This form is used by various government agencies to gather data that helps in evaluating the accessibility and quality of service provided to community members.
Its significance lies in its ability to collect demographic details, perceptions of service, and any concerns clients may have, making it a vital tool for fostering inclusivity and addressing biases in service delivery.

Who is eligible to use the Equal Opportunity Client Interview Form?
Any client who has interacted with a government office regarding services and has feedback to provide about their experiences concerning equal opportunity can use this form.
Are there deadlines for submitting the Equal Opportunity Client Interview Form?
While there may not be a strict deadline, timely submission is encouraged to ensure that your feedback is considered in ongoing evaluations of government services.
